What Paul Pogba said to Manchester United after PSG red card

Paul Pogba apologised to his Manchester United teammates after his dismissal against PSG.

The Frenchman saw red late on in the 2-0 Champions League defeat at Old Trafford for a rash challenge on Dani Alves.

Pogba appeared stunned when he was dismissed by referee Daniele Orsato before making his way down the tunnel.



Pogba is said to have been furious with himself and lashed out and thumped his locker in the United dressing room.

The Sun reports he then apologised to his teammates for his sending off after leaving them with a mountain to climb in the second leg in Paris.

Pogba will now sit out the return on March 6 with United trailing 2-0.

Presnel Kimpembe opened the scoring for the French champions before Kylian Mbappe fired home a second.



The defeat was Ole Gunnar Solskjaer's first since taking interim charge at Old Trafford.

Pogba has been rejuvenated under the Norwegian and it remains to be seen how United's players will react to the defeat.

They return to action in the FA Cup against Chelsea on Monday.
